NYC-ARTS News: October 16 - 23

Clip: Season 2014 Episode 380 | 6m 20s

Christina Ha presents the arts and culture news from Kykuit: The Rockefeller Estate.

Among this week’s news highlights: “Mac Conner: A New York Life” at the Museum of the City of New York; Israeli-born pianist Inon Barnatan brings his eclectic repertoire to several venues including the program “Intimate Brahms” at the 92nd Street Y; Tanztheater Wuppertal Pina Bausch at the BAM Howard Gilman Opera House; The Margaret Mead Film festival at the American Museum of Natural History.
